Nvidia AI PC vs Microsoft Build device vision
AFBytes Brief
The Nvidia AI PC concept reflects an earlier phase of AI hardware thinking. Microsoft presented a broader device vision at its Build conference that integrates AI more deeply into everyday computing.
Why this matters
Hardware choices shape the cost and capability of AI tools that reach American households and workplaces. Shifts in device strategy affect how quickly productivity gains from AI reach small businesses and remote workers.
